What is Weight Conversion to Kilograms?
Weight conversion to kilograms refers to the process of transforming a measurement of mass from one unit (like pounds, ounces, grams, or stones) into kilograms (kg). The kilogram is the base unit of mass in the International System of Units (SI) and is the standard for scientific and many everyday measurements worldwide. This conversion is essential for accuracy in various fields, including science, engineering, international trade, health, and travel.

Common misconceptions often revolve around the interchangeability of 'weight' and 'mass'. While often used synonymously in everyday language, mass is an intrinsic property of matter, whereas weight is the force exerted on that mass by gravity. Kilograms measure mass. Another misconception is assuming simple multiplication or division without knowing the correct conversion factors, leading to significant inaccuracies.
Weight Conversion to Kilograms: Formula and Mathematical Explanation
The fundamental principle behind converting weight to kilograms involves multiplying the given weight by a specific conversion factor that relates the original unit to the kilogram. Each unit has a defined relationship with the kilogram.
The General Formula:
Kilograms = Weight in Original Unit × Conversion Factor
Variable Explanations:
Weight in Original Unit: The numerical value you are starting with in its original unit (e.g., 150 if you have 150 pounds).
Conversion Factor: A constant number that represents how many kilograms are in one unit of the original measurement.
Conversion Factors:
Standard Conversion Factors to Kilograms
Original Unit
Symbol
To Kilograms (kg)
Formula Segment
Grams
g
1 g = 0.001 kg
Value × 0.001
Pounds
lbs
1 lb ≈ 0.453592 kg
Value × 0.453592
Ounces
oz
1 oz ≈ 0.0283495 kg
Value × 0.0283495
Stones
st
1 st = 6.35029 kg
Value × 6.35029
Tonnes (Metric Ton)
t
1 t = 1000 kg
Value × 1000
Milligrams
mg
1 mg = 0.000001 kg
Value × 0.000001
Kilograms
kg
1 kg = 1 kg
Value × 1
Example Derivations:
Grams to Kilograms: Since 1 kilogram is equal to 1000 grams, to convert grams to kilograms, you divide the number of grams by 1000. (kg = g / 1000)
Pounds to Kilograms: The internationally accepted conversion factor is that 1 pound is approximately 0.453592 kilograms. So, you multiply the weight in pounds by this factor. (kg = lbs × 0.453592)

Practical Examples (Real-World Use Cases)
Understanding weight conversion to kilograms is crucial in everyday scenarios. Here are a couple of practical examples:
Example 1: International Shipping Package
A small business owner in the United States needs to ship a package internationally. The shipping label indicates the package weighs 5 pounds and 8 ounces. To calculate the shipping cost accurately, they need to convert this to kilograms, as many international carriers use kilograms.
First, convert pounds to kilograms: 5 lbs × 0.453592 kg/lb = 2.26796 kg
Next, convert ounces to kilograms: 8 oz × 0.0283495 kg/oz = 0.226796 kg
Add the two values together: 2.26796 kg + 0.226796 kg = 2.494756 kg
Rounding to a practical number, the package weighs approximately 2.49 kg.
This accurate weight conversion ensures correct postage and avoids potential surcharges.
Example 2: Fitness Tracking
An athlete is visiting the UK and wants to track their weight using a local scale that displays measurements in stones and pounds. They know their usual weight is 70 kilograms. They want to know what this reads on the UK scale.
First, convert kilograms to pounds: 70 kg / 0.453592 kg/lb ≈ 154.32 lbs
Now, convert total pounds into stones and remaining pounds. There are 14 pounds in a stone.
Divide total pounds by 14: 154.32 lbs / 14 lbs/st ≈ 11.02 stones
This means 11 full stones. Calculate the weight of 11 stones in pounds: 11 st × 14 lbs/st = 154 lbs
So, 70 kilograms is approximately 11 stone and 0.32 pounds.
This example demonstrates the reverse conversion, highlighting the importance of understanding different unit systems.

What is the difference between weight and mass?
Mass is the amount of matter in an object and is constant regardless of location. Weight is the force of gravity acting on that mass, which can vary. Kilograms (kg) measure mass.
Why is the kilogram the standard unit?
The kilogram is the base unit of mass in the SI system, providing a universal standard for scientific and commercial transactions worldwide, facilitating global communication and trade.
Are there different types of pounds or ounces?
Yes, primarily the avoirdupois system (used for most goods) and the troy system (used for precious metals). This calculator assumes the standard avoirdupois pound and ounce.

Is there a difference between a metric ton and a US ton?
Yes. A metric ton (tonne) is 1000 kg. A US ton (short ton) is 2000 pounds (approx. 907.185 kg), and a UK ton (long ton) is 2240 pounds (approx. 1016.05 kg). This calculator assumes 'tonnes' refers to the metric ton.
